Many people wonder if there are secrets for potty training puppies. The truth is that there are really no secrets, just use the correct knowledge the right way. Sometimes, potty training may not even be necessary. A number of people have purchased their pups from breeders and have never had to train their pup to do their business out of doors. The puppy was already trained by its mother to do its business outside. However, for people who buy a puppy that needs training, there are some great tips that can help make the process easier.

The first thing you should do is to make sure your puppy is healthy. If the puppy has an infection like a urinary tract infection or other disorder or infection relating to its systems, then it may result in a delay in training. When it has been decided your puppy is in good health, then you can start the potty training process. It is important to foster the correct habits in your canine so that you don't have to spend time breaking bad habits.

Decide where you want your pup to go. A great idea is to have a very specific spot. There are people who allow a general area, such as a backyard, but this can cause your puppy to lose its attention and delay his business. So, by picking a corner of a yard, you can make sure that the puppy understands that when you take it there, he/she is to do his business promptly. In other words, you do not want your puppy to be confused.

Another rule of potty training puppies is to be consistent. This means you must monitor the puppy and take it out at the appropriate times. If it's something you do not do, you're puppy may have an accident. So, keep track of your puppy and allow it to go out as it needs to. Any time he/she eats or drinks or plays very hard, the pup will likely need to be given the option to go. After about two weeks, you'll discover that your puppy is letting you know when he/she needs to go. Some puppies will bark and others will go stand by the door to the outside. Other puppies will come up to you and put their heads on your knee and stare at you longingly. What ever way your puppy chooses to inform you, make sure you praise him/her for its efforts to eliminate outside.
